Currently, waiting time for ADHD evaluations on the NHS can be very long. In Northern Ireland, for example, it can take up to four years for adults to receive an assessment after the GP referral. This is in spite of the fact that Nice guidelines suggest that the service be accessible within 18 weeks of GP referral. The reputation of private ADHD assessments in Scotland has been damaged by a number of controversial reports. The BBC's Panorama program, for instance found that patients were being prescribed powerful drugs based on unreliable assessments made online. The programme recorded an undercover reporter being diagnosed with ADHD at three private clinics. However, a more detailed NHS assessment showed that he didn't have the condition. Private clinics have denied the claims, saying they provide thorough assessments and follow the national guidelines. BBC spoke to whistleblowers regarding rushed assessments and poor quality services.
Hyperactivity, impulsivity, as well as inattention are the primary symptoms of ADHD. While everyone displays these behaviors occasionally, people who suffer from ADHD typically exhibit them in a severe way and have difficulty controlling their symptoms. The symptoms can include fidgeting, difficulties sitting still, trouble following directions or listening, procrastinating, and being easily distracted by irrelevant information. People suffering from ADD and ADHD might also have issues in managing their time, memory and completing tasks on their own without supervision. They might also have difficulties planning their time and completing deadlines.
